Describe the method, which can be used to separate two compounds with different solubilities in a solvent S.

Two compounds having different solubilities in a solvent S can be separated from each other by fractional crystallisation. The process involves a serie of repeated srystallisation. The mixture of the two compounds in the solvent S is heated so as to make it saturated. When the hot solution is allowed to cool, the less soluble substance crystallises out first while the more soluble substance remains in the solution. The crystals of the first compound are separated from the mother liquior and the mother liquor is again concentrated and allowed to cool when the crystals of the second compound are obtained.
